全部商品分类

您现在的位置: 全部商品分类 > 电子电脑 > 计算机技术 > 程序与语言

二级Python语言程序设计(无纸化考试专用)/全国计算机等级考试教程

  • 定价: ¥42
  • ISBN:9787115566027
  • 开 本:16开 平装
  •  
  • 折扣:
  • 出版社:人民邮电
  • 页数:190页
我要买:
点击放图片

导语

  

内容提要

  

    本书严格依据考试中心发布的《全国计算机等级考试二级Python语言程序设计考试大纲(2018版)》,结合编者对全国计算机等级考试的多年研究成果及宝贵的辅导经验进行编写,旨在帮助考生(尤其是非计算机专业的考生)学习相关内容,顺利通过考试。
    本书共10章,主要内容包括程序设计语言和Python语言简介,表达式,数据类型,运算符,顺序结构、分支结构和循环结构的程序设计,列表、元组和字典等组合数据类型,文件,函数,turtle、random等标准库,PyInstaller、jieba等第三方库,面向对象。本教程中所提供的例题大部分来自无纸化上机考试题库。此外,本书还配套提供无纸化考试模拟软件,供考生模考与练习使用。
    本书可作为全国计算机等级考试“二级Python语言程序设计”科目的培训用书和自学用书,也可以作为读者学习Python语言的参考书。

目录

第1章  初识Python
  1.1  程序设计语言
    1.1.1  程序设计语言简介
    1.1.2  程序设计语言的分类
    1.1.3  程序设计方法
  1.2  Python语言简介
    1.2.1  Python语言的发展历程
    1.2.2  第一个Python程序
  1.3  配置Python环境
    1.3.1  Python的下载及安装
    1.3.2  检验Python语言解释器是否安装成功
    1.3.3  IDLE及命令提示符的基本操作
  1.4  IPO程序编写方法
  1.5  上机实践——Python小程序
  课后总复习
第2章  Python语言的基本语法
  2.1  Python程序的格式框架
    2.1.1  语句块的缩进
    2.1.2  注释及文档字符串
  2.2  Python语法元素
    2.2.1  Python的变量
    2.2.2  变量的命名规则
    2.2.3  保留字
  2.3  程序语句
    2.3.1  表达式
    2.3.2  赋值语句
    2.3.3  导入函数库
  2.4  基本的输入、转换和输出
    2.4.1  input()函数
    2.4.2  eval()函数
    2.4.3  print()函数
  2.5  Python的标准编码规范
  2.6  上机实践——Python小游戏
  课后总复习
第3章  Python语言的基本数据类型
  3.1  数据类型简介
  3.2  数字类型
    3.2.1  整数类型
    3.2.2  浮点数类型
    3.2.3  复数类型
  3.3  数字类型的运算
    3.3.1  数字类型运算符
    3.3.2  数字类型的运算函数
  3.4  字符串类型
    3.4.1  字符串类型简介
    3.4.2  字符串的索引
    3.3.3  字符串的切片
  3.5  字符串的格式化
    3.5.1  format()方法的使用
    3.5.2  format()方法的格式控制
  3.6  字符串的操作
    3.6.1  字符串操作符
    3.6.2  字符串处理方法
  3.7  类型判断及转换
    3.7.1  数据类型判断函数
    3.7.2  数据类型转换函数
  3.8  上机实践——数学公式计算
  课后总复习
第4章  Python语言的3种控制结构
  4.1  控制结构
    4.1.1  程序流程图
    4.1.2  控制结构分类
  4.2  顺序结构
  4.3  分支结构
    4.3.1  单分支结构
    4.3.2  双分支结构
    4.3.3  多分支结构
  4.4  循环结构
    4.4.1  遍历循环
    4.4.2  无限循环
    4.4.3  循环控制
  4.5  特殊的异常处理结构
    4.5.1  try-except
    4.5.2  try-except-else
    4.5.3  try-except-else-finally
  4.6  上机实践——登录程序
  课后总复习
第5章  组合数据类型
  5.1  列表
    5.1.1  列表的基本概念
    5.1.2  列表的索引
    5.1.3  列表的切片
    5.1.4  列表的操作函数
    5.1.5  列表的操作方法
    5.1.6  列表的操作符
  5.2  元组
    5.2.1  元组的基本概念
    5.2.2  元组的特殊操作
    5.2.3  元组的操作函数
  5.3  字典
    5.3.1  字典的基本概念
    5.3.2  字典值的获取
    5.3.3  字典的操作函数
    5.3.4  字典的操作方法
  5.4  集合
    5.4.1  集合的基本概念
    5.4.2  集合的运算
    5.4.3  集合的基本操作
  5.5  上机实践——词汇数量统计
  课后总复习
第6章  文件
  6.1  文件的基本概念
    6.1.1  文件类型
    6.1.2  文件的打开和关闭
    6.1.3  文件读取
    6.1.4  文件写入
  6.2  文件操作方法
  6.3  数据维度
    6.3.1  一维数据
    6.3.2  二维数据
    6.3.3  高维数据
  6.4  处理文件的异常
  6.5  上机实践——统计《狂人日记》的字符频次
  课后总复习
第7章  函数
  7.1  函数的定义及使用
  7.2  函数参数
    7.2.1  位置传参
    7.2.2  默认参数
    7.2.3  关键字传参
    7.2.4  可变参数
    7.2.5  序列解包
    7.2.6  函数的返回值
  7.3  变量的作用域
    7.3.1  全局变量
    7.3.2  局部变量
    7.3.3  global保留字
  7.4  匿名函数
  7.5  常用的Python内置函数
  7.6  上机实践——模拟计算器
  课后总复习
第8章  Python标准库
  8.1  turtle库
    8.1.1  turtle库简介
    8.1.2  窗体函数
    8.1.3  画笔运动函数
    8.1.4  画笔状态函数
  8.2  random库
    8.2.1  random库简介
    8.2.2  random库常用函数
  8.3  time库
    8.3.1  time库简介
    8.3.2  time库常用函数
    8.3.3  strftime()函数的格式化控制符
  8.4  上机实践——文本进度条刷新
  课后总复习
第9章  Python第三方库
  9.1  第三方库的安装
  9.2  PyInstaller库
    9.2.1  PyInstaller库简介
    9.2.2  PyInstaller库常用参数
  9.3  jieba库
  9.4  wordcloud库
    9.4.1  wordcloud库的使用
    9.4.2  WordCloud类常用参数
  9.5  第三方库分类
  9.6  上机实践——《狗·猫·鼠》
  数据分析
  课后总复习
第10章  面向对象
  10.1  面向对象的概念
    10.1.1  面向对象与面向过程的区别
    10.1.2  面向对象的特征
  10.2  类和实例
    10.2.1  类的创建
    10.2.2  类的实例
    10.2.3  类的属性及方法
  10.3  类的继承
    10.3.1  继承的使用
    10.3.2  方法重写
    10.3.3  运算符重载
  10.4  上机实践——面向对象实例解析
附录
  附录A  考试大纲专家解读
  附录B  考试环境及简介
  附录C  考试流程演示
  附录D  Python保留字表
  附录E  Python例卷及答案